“Path integrals” is a book category centered on the path integral (or functional integral) approach to physics and applied mathematics, in which physical quantities are computed by summing over all possible histories of a system. It includes introductory and advanced texts on the Feynman formulation of quantum mechanics and quantum field theory, rigorous mathematical treatments of functional integration, and application-driven works in statistical mechanics, condensed matter, high-energy physics, and stochastic processes (e.g., via the Feynman–Kac formula), with extensions to chemistry and quantitative finance. Typical topics span semiclassical/saddle-point methods, instantons and tunneling, gauge theories and many-body systems, renormalization, lattice and Monte Carlo techniques, and numerical implementations. The category may also feature historical and pedagogical works, from classic expositions to modern monographs, serving advanced undergraduates through researchers as both learning resources and technical references.
